Why Active Play Is Important for Cats

Cats are natural hunters. Without regular play, they can become:

  • Overweight
  • Anxious or stressed
  • Destructive (scratching furniture, biting)

Interactive play helps your cat:

  • Burn energy
  • Stay mentally stimulated
  • Strengthen their bond with you

5. Laser Toys (Best for High Energy Cats)

Laser toys are perfect for energetic cats that love to chase.

Benefits:

  • Encourages running
  • Keeps cats engaged
  • Great for quick exercise sessions

⚠️ Important: Always end play with a physical toy so your cat feels satisfied.


How to Choose the Right Cat Toy

When selecting toys, consider:

1. Your cat’s personality

  • Energetic cats → laser & wand toys
  • Curious cats → puzzle toys

2. Age

  • Kittens → lightweight toys
  • Adult cats → more challenging toys

3. Safety

  • Avoid small parts
  • Choose durable materials

How Often Should You Play with Your Cat?

  • At least 10–20 minutes daily
  • Split into 2 sessions (morning & evening)

Consistency is key to keeping your cat active and healthy.

Bonus Tip

Rotate your cat’s toys every few days to keep them feeling “new” and exciting.
